Australian music legends EUROGLIDERS are hitting the Gold Coast this Thursday night to revisit 80’s classic hits and belt out their newest tracks on the SoundLounge stage. After re-banding in 2005, EUROGLIDERS have released three studio albums, toured with Simple Minds in 2021 and enjoyed successful solo careers. Dreams come true this Saturday with tribute show Running In The Shadows of Fleetwood Mac taking to the stage at The Star Theatre. Australia’s longest running Fleetwood Mac tribute show effortlessly delivers the nostalgic energy and whimsical intensity that the iconic band is adored for – you almost won’t believe they’re not the real deal. Marvel at illuminated night walk Astra Lumina at Currumbin Wildlife Sanctuary. The cosmic after-dark journey will take you on a curated trail through Currumbin’s 27 hectares of pristine bushland by night, with immersive projections, incredible lighting and otherworldly soundscapes.
